However - if you for some reason want to use a legal software you can use a 
compiler TPC16 or TPC32

It a clone of Turbopascal 7. Download from http://turbo51.com/compiler-
design/tpc16-turbo-pascal-compiler-written-in-turbo-pascal




Note that conversion from Turbopascal to 32-bit freepascal is VERY difficult
and you have to be very skilled to do it.

Conversion into 16-bit freepascal is easier but still far from trivial as 
the internal data representaion differs.
